This image depicts a residential street in Khan Yunis, Palestinian Territory, characterized by significant structural damage and debris. Multi-story buildings with light tan facades line the area; one building on the left exhibits a large section of its upper floor facade missing, exposing rebar and concrete, while another on the right has ornate decorative window frames. Laundry is visible hanging from windows and lines across the scene. The ground consists of dirt and extensive rubble, including broken concrete, twisted metal, and discarded materials. In the foreground, a makeshift tent-like structure made of fabric and tarpaulins stands amidst a large pile of debris. In the mid-ground, an adult figure dressed in dark clothing, possibly a head covering, walks toward the right side of the frame, accompanied by three children. One child in blue follows closely, and another in a lighter outfit walks beside them. A fourth child in light pink clothing stands on a section of broken concrete pavement to the right. A fifth child, wearing a red top and bottoms, stands in the foreground with their back to the viewer, facing towards the background amidst the dirt and debris. Temporary shelters or extensions constructed from tarpaulins and fabric are visible under the archways of the buildings. A large green water tank is mounted on a structure behind one of the building arches. A blue plastic crate rests on the ground near the child in pink. Shadows are cast by the buildings and individuals, indicating direct sunlight.
